Church ladies: untold stories of harlem women in the powell era explores these women's lives at the church and their roles in a northern civil rights movement that took them and their pastor, the fiery powell junior, from protests for jobs on harlem's 125th street in the 1930s to demonstrations for justice in the halls of the united states.

Untold stories women of faith suffrage, peace and human rights dorothea chalmers smith was one of scotland’s first female medical graduates and a militant suffragette. She was born in lisburn, county antrim, ireland in 1872 and grew up in a middle class family in glasgow.
